What Key Maintenance Practices Help Extend The Life Of A Forklift Lifting Cylinder?
To significantly extend the life of a forklift lifting cylinder, it’s essential to adopt a proactive maintenance approach. Here are some key practices that not only enhance longevity but also ensure safe and efficient operations:
1. Regelmæssige inspektioner
- Why It Matters: Frequent inspections are crucial for identifying wear, leaks, or damage early on. Catching these issues before they escalate can save on costly repairs and downtime.
- Tip: Create a checklist to systematically inspect all components, including hoses, seals, and the cylinder itself.
2. Hydraulic Fluid Checks
- Why It Matters: The hydraulic fluid acts as the lifeblood of the lifting cylinder, enabling smooth operation. Maintaining proper fluid levels and quality is vital for optimal performance.
- Tip: Regularly check for contamination and replace the fluid according to the manufacturer’s recommendations.
3. Vedligeholdelse af tætninger
- Why It Matters: Seals play a critical role in preventing leaks and maintaining pressure within the cylinder. Worn or damaged seals can lead to performance issues and safety hazards.
- Tip: Inspect seals during regular checks and replace them promptly to avoid more significant problems.
4. Cleaning
- Why It Matters: Keeping the cylinder and surrounding areas free of dirt and debris is essential to prevent contamination and ensure smooth operation.
- Tip: Use a soft cloth and appropriate cleaning agents to avoid damaging the surface while ensuring that the area remains clean.
5. Lubrication
- Why It Matters: Proper lubrication of moving parts reduces friction and wear, which can prolong the life of the cylinder.
- Tip: Follow the manufacturer’s guidelines for lubricants and ensure that all moving parts are adequately serviced.
6. Load Management
- Why It Matters: Operating within the specified load capacity is crucial for safety and efficiency. Overloading can lead to mechanical failure and increased wear.
- Tip: Always be aware of the load limits and train operators to recognize the importance of adhering to them.
7. Professional Servicing
- Why It Matters: Engaging professionals for regular maintenance checks can help identify potential issues that might not be apparent during routine inspections.
- Tip: Establish a maintenance schedule with a certified technician to ensure all components are in top condition.
By integrating these essential maintenance practices into your routine, you enhance the longevity of your forklift lifting cylinder and improve safety and efficiency across your operations. A well-maintained lifting cylinder can lead to increased productivity, reduced operational costs, and a safer workplace, making these practices well worth the effort!
Produktionsområde for gaffeltruckcylinder:
Vi har en førsteklasses uafhængig R&D-platform til montering. Gaffeltruckcylinderproduktionsværkstedet har fire halvautomatiske løftecylindermonteringslinjer og en fuldautomatisk vippecylindermonteringslinje med en designmæssig årlig produktionskapacitet på millioner af enheder. Specialcylinderværkstedet har halvautomatiske rengørings- og monteringssystemer med forskellige specifikationer med en designmæssig årlig produktionskapacitet på 200.000 enheder. Det er udstyret med CNC-bearbejdningsudstyr fra kendte mærker, bearbejdningscentre, specialudstyr til højpræcisionscylinderbearbejdning, robotsvejsemaskiner, automatiske rengøringsmaskiner, automatiske cylindermonteringsmaskiner og automatiske malingsproduktionslinjer. Vi har mere end 300 sæt nøgleudstyr i drift. Den optimerede allokering og effektive udnyttelse af udstyrsressourcer sikrer præcisionskravene til produkterne og opfylder produkternes høje kvalitetskrav.
Bearbejdningsværkstedet er udstyret med specialfremstillede drejecentre til tilt-føringsskinne, bearbejdningscentre, højhastigheds-honemaskiner, svejserobotter og andet relevant udstyr, der kan håndtere bearbejdning af cylinderrør med en maksimal inderdiameter på 400 mm og en maksimal længde på 6 meter.
Vi har en fuldautomatisk vandbaseret malingslinje til små og mellemstore cylindre, som realiserer automatisk på- og aflæsning samt automatiske sprøjterobotter med en designkapacitet på 4000 pladser pr. skift. Vi har en anden halvautomatisk malelinje til store cylindre, der drives af en kabelkæde, og den designmæssige kapacitet er 60 kasser pr. skift.
For yderligere at forbedre produkternes ydeevne og etablere vores hydrauliske cylindres førende position i branchen, har vores virksomhed og zjimee i fællesskab etableret et omfattende ydeevnelaboratorium for hydrauliske cylindre, hydrauliske ventiler og hydrauliske pumper. Laboratoriet udfører computerassisteret test ved hjælp af elektrohydraulisk teknologi, og testbetingelserne forudindstilles af en computer, hvilket forbedrer testnøjagtigheden og systemets alsidighed samt de eksperimentelle data.
Den automatiske indsamling sker ved hjælp af sensorer, og outputdataene, såsom intern lækage og belastningseffektivitet for cylinderen eller ventilen, behandles direkte af computeren og konverteres til standardenheder (ml/min%). Samtidig udføres tilstandsovervågningsfunktionen for nøglepræstationsparametre såsom "olietemperaturovervågning, væskeniveauovervågning, filterenhedsovervågning" osv. for at sikre det hydrauliske systems driftssikkerhed. Blandt disse kan den hydrauliske cylinders teststand teste ydeevnen af "belastningen".
effektivitet "og" intern lækage" ved aflæsninger. Samtidig er den udstyret med et gitterlinealmåleinstrument, der opfylder kravene til alle testelementer af hydrauliske cylinderprodukter i henhold til den nationale standard.
